Yair Posted January 10, 2019 Posted January 10, 2019 Hi, I purchased Affinity Photo last month and I cannot find how I received my Product Key. Is there a way to retrieve it. One more question. I installed Affinity on my laptop. Can I use the same product key for my home desktop or do I need to purchase another license. Please let me know, Thanks, Yair Quote
Staff SFurniss Posted January 10, 2019 Staff Posted January 10, 2019 Welcome to the Serif Affinity forums Assuming you bought from us, if you sign into your account at this link you will be able to find your product key under the 'downloads and product keys' section. If you bought from Apple or Microsoft you will not have a key as the installation will be validated via their respective stores, and can be reinstalled there. mt78 1 Quote
Staff SFurniss Posted January 10, 2019 Staff Posted January 10, 2019 You can install the Windows version on as many PCs as you personally control using the same product key. Likewise the Mac version can be installed on as many Macs as you control. Quote

nettie Posted October 8, 2020 Posted October 8, 2020 do you have to get a product key for affinity photos? I just recently got it and now my free trial is running out and I'm wondering what that will change if I get a product key or if I don't. If I should get a key, how much will it be? Quote
Alfred Posted October 8, 2020 Posted October 8, 2020 Welcome to the Serif Affinity Forums, Nettie. 42 minutes ago, nettie said: do you have to get a product key for affinity photos? I just recently got it and now my free trial is running out and I'm wondering what that will change if I get a product key or if I don't. If I should get a key, how much will it be? If you purchase your copy of Affinity Photo from the Mac App Store (for macOS) or the Microsoft Store (for Windows) your purchase is tied to your store account and there is therefore no need for a product key. If you purchase through Serif’s own Affinity Store you will be provided with a product key which is tied to the email address that you use at the time of purchase. The current US dollar price for Affinity Photo is $49.99. Quote Alfred Affinity Designer/Photo/Publisher 2 for Windows • Windows 10 Home/Pro Affinity Designer/Photo/Publisher 2 for iPad • iPadOS 17.5.1 (iPad 7th gen)
walt.farrell Posted October 8, 2020 Posted October 8, 2020 1 hour ago, nettie said: and I'm wondering what that will change if I get a product key or if I don't. If you purchase from Serif you will simply provide your product key the first time after that that you start the program, and it will continue to operate just as it has been (except you won't get a prompt for the product key any more). If you purchase from the Mac App Store or the Microsoft Store then (as Alfred mentioned) you won't get a product key. When you make the purchase a new copy of the program will be installed, and you'll run that copy rather than running the trial version you have now. The operational capabilities of the application will be largely the same no matter where you purchase, but there are some functions that may work better if you buy directly from Serif, because when you purchase from Apple or Microsoft they apply some restrictions to the application ("sanboxing") that can limit some of the capabilities.
